Leola A Pope is a 79 years old. Her residential address is 903 Foxwood Cir, West Memphis, AR 72301.
Age 87
Age 69
Age 62
Leola A Pope is 79 . She was born on Mar 31, 1945.
Leola A Pope’s address is listed as 903 Foxwood Cir, West Memphis , AR 72301, US.
Age 83